Xbox Apparently Could Have Shown Much More At This Year's Showcase

We've already waxed lyrical about how fantastic this year's Xbox Games Showcase was, with the entire two-hour runtime (or 90-ish minutes if you exclude the Call of Duty bit) providing some amazing reveals that left us in awe.

And apparently, there was more that could have been shown! Kinda Funny Host Parris Lilly, who has appeared on Xbox Showcases in the past, mentioned on Resetera yesterday that he'd spoken to multiple people at Xbox about this:

"Told ya that Showcase was gonna be good and the wild thing is I had multiple people at Xbox tell me there was so much more they could have shown and Gamescom is shaping up to be a big show too."

Some of the games we didn't see at the Xbox Showcase included Towerborne, Marvel's Blade, Clockwork: Revolution, Contraband, Everwild and few others, and those are just the first-party titles we actually know about.

Xbox hasn't had a big show at Gamescom for the past few years, so here's hoping we might have another showcase in store for late August. In any case, there's clearly a lot in the pipeline at Xbox, Bethesda and Activision Blizzard right now!
